Understanding Basic Vehicle Frame Restoration Principles

In any vehicle frame restoration project, a solid understanding of fundamental principles is paramount to success. Many enthusiasts make the mistake of diving headfirst into complex techniques without grasping these basics, leading to subpar results and potentially costly repairs down the line. Vehicle frame restoration, at its core, involves meticulous repair and reinforcement of the car’s structural backbone—a process that requires both precision and an innate understanding of automotive mechanics.
One oft-overlooked aspect is the importance of correctly assessing and preparing the frame before any restoration work begins. This includes thoroughly examining for collision damage, rust, or other structural weaknesses. Auto painting and car paint repair techniques are crucial here; improper preparation can lead to painted-over issues, compromising the integrity of the frame. For instance, data shows that about 30% of restoration projects fail due to inadequate surface preparation, resulting in early deterioration and increased maintenance costs. Therefore, investing time in collision damage repair and meticulous surface treatment is key to a durable end product.
Additionally, understanding the interplay between various components—such as suspension systems, brakes, and steering mechanisms—is essential. Many restorers focus solely on the visible frame, neglecting these critical systems, which can lead to misalignment and performance issues. As such, it’s vital to approach vehicle frame restoration holistically, ensuring every element is in harmony. This involves not just repairing the frame but also restoring or replacing components that have been compromised due to collision damage or normal wear and tear, thereby achieving a true “like-new” condition for your vehicle.
Common Pitfalls in Preparation & Materials Selection

Vehicle frame restoration, particularly for luxury vehicles, involves meticulous preparation and materials selection to ensure a flawless outcome. Common mistakes in these critical areas can lead to subpar results, compromising the structural integrity and aesthetic appeal of the vehicle. For instance, using incompatible materials or failing to properly prepare the frame can result in rust and corrosion, significantly reducing the life expectancy of the restored vehicle.
One oft-overlooked pitfall is neglecting to thoroughly clean and degrease the frame before application of any restoration compounds. Automotive body work requires a clean surface for optimal adhesion; otherwise, impurities can cause bond failure and compromise the structural repair. Moreover, selecting the incorrect materials for luxury vehicle repair can be detrimental. For example, using cheap or low-quality metal alloys may save costs upfront but will ultimately fail to match the precision and finesse of original automotive restoration work, resulting in an uneven finish that does not hold up under rigorous testing.
Experts recommend investing in high-purity metals specifically designed for vehicle frame restoration, even if they carry a higher price tag. This commitment to quality ensures that every repair, down to the molecular level, meets or exceeds factory standards. Additionally, proper preparation includes meticulous sanding and surface profiling to create a texture that allows bonding agents to grip the frame securely. This step cannot be skipped, as an improperly prepared frame will result in weak points that can cause issues during subsequent stages of luxury vehicle repair.
To ensure success in any vehicle frame restoration project, whether for automotive body work or high-end repairs, it’s crucial to prioritize preparation and materials selection. Taking the time to clean, degrease, and select premium materials pays dividends in terms of durability, aesthetics, and long-term performance. Remember that a little extra care at the beginning saves significant headaches later on, turning what could be a challenging repair into an exemplary display of automotive restoration craftsmanship.
Avoiding Critical Mistakes During Assembly & Final Inspection

Vehicle frame restoration is a meticulous process that demands precision and attention to detail. Even for experienced restorers, certain mistakes during assembly and final inspection can compromise the structural integrity of the vehicle. This section delves into critical errors to avoid, focusing on both technical and aesthetic aspects crucial for a successful frame restoration project.
One of the most common pitfalls is using subpar materials or imprecise techniques during car paint repair and bodywork. Inadequate preparation, such as leaving underlying surfaces unprimed or not properly sanding, can lead to poor paint adhesion and an uneven finish. For instance, omitting crucial steps like surface cleaning or applying incorrect primers can result in blistering, peeling, or a lackluster appearance that lacks the depth expected from vehicle bodywork. To prevent this, restorers must invest time in meticulous preparation, ensuring every surface is clean, deburred, and primed correctly for paintless dent repair techniques or traditional painting methods.
Another mistake is neglecting the final inspection thoroughly. Visual checks alone may not reveal underlying issues, especially in hidden corners or along welded joints. Overconfidence can lead to overlooking subtle misalignments, gaps, or signs of rust infiltration that could compromise structural integrity. To avoid this, implement a rigorous inspection protocol involving multiple angles and lighting conditions. Utilize specialized tools like laser measurement devices to ensure precise alignment and detect any anomalies that might go unnoticed during casual examination. Regular comparisons with original specifications and industry standards will help identify deviations, allowing for corrective actions before final assembly.
By prioritizing meticulous preparation and thorough final inspections, restorers can minimize the risk of critical mistakes in vehicle frame restoration projects. These steps not only ensure structural soundness but also contribute to a visually stunning finish that does justice to the history and character of each unique vehicle.
